This book provides the first academically rigorous description and
critical analysis of the Higher Education system in the Kingdom of
Saudi Arabia, and of the vision, strategies and policy imperatives for
the future development of Saudi universities. The government of Saudi
Arabia has recognized in both policy and practice the necessity of
developing its university system to world-class standard.
Significantly increasing access and participation in Higher Education
across a range of traditional and non-traditional disciplines is
directly relevant to the future social and economic growth of the
country. This book addresses the way in which Saudi Arabia is moving
to develop a quality university system that balances the need for
students to gain the knowledge, skills and ‘ways of doing’
necessary to operate effectively on the world stage while
simultaneously maintaining and demonstrating the fundamental values of
the Islamic religion and culture. The book provides a description
and critical analysis of the key components of the Saudi Higher
Education system, and of system-level responses to the challenges and
opportunities facing Saudi universities. It is written by a team of
Saudi academics and authors of international standing from non-Saudi
universities so as to provide both internal and external perspectives
on all issues and to place information and ideas in the context of the
international Higher Education scene.
